Fire curtains are designed to prevent the spread of fire and smoke within a building by creating a barrier that blocks the passage of smoke and flames. They are typically installed in areas such as stairwells, corridors, and openings in walls to contain the fire and protect escape routes. In the event of a fire, the fire curtain automatically deploys, preventing the fire from spreading to other parts of the building and allowing occupants to evacuate safely.

Regular servicing of fire curtains is essential to ensure that they remain functional and effective in the event of a fire emergency. Over time, fire curtains may become damaged or worn out due to environmental factors, dust, debris, and other elements. Without proper maintenance, fire curtains may fail to deploy or not seal properly, compromising the safety of building occupants.

During a fire curtain servicing, trained technicians inspect the fire curtain system to ensure that all components are functioning correctly. This includes checking the operation of the deployment mechanism, inspecting the fabric for any tears or damage, testing the smoke and heat sensors, and examining the control panel to verify that the system is communicating properly. Any necessary repairs or adjustments are made to ensure that the fire curtain is in optimal working condition.
